As PJ Radio and many other Pearl Jam related outlets are celebrating the 10th anniversary of the now legendary Spectrum 4-Night closing run, Live On 4 Legs released an episode today featuring the unique and eclectic Night 3. We’ve been waiting on this one for a year mainly thanks to a thread from the boards from last year when we did Night 4. Majority of people seem to think Night 3 was the best of the bunch so we saved it and are giving it the due diligence it deserves a full decade later.
